首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

js相册制作

JavaScript(JS)相册制作是指使用JS实现图片展示、切换、编辑等功能的过程。以下是关于JS相册制作的相关信息:

基础概念

  • HTML结构:定义相册的基本结构,包括图片容器、缩略图列表、上下翻页按钮等。
  • CSS样式:设置相册的布局和样式,包括图片的排列、翻页效果的过渡动画等。
  • JavaScript交互:实现相册的交互功能,如图片切换、上下翻页、点击缩略图显示大图等。

相关优势

  • 动态效果:通过JS实现动态效果,提升用户体验。
  • 交互性强:用户可以参与互动,如点击图片切换图片。
  • 减少服务器压力:大部分处理工作可以在客户端完成,减轻服务器负担。

类型

  • 静态相册:图片固定展示,无交互。
  • 动态相册:支持图片切换、缩放、编辑等。
  • 3D相册:利用3D效果展示图片,提供沉浸式体验。

应用场景

  • 个人网站:展示个人照片或艺术作品。
  • 社交媒体:用户上传和分享照片。
  • 在线商店:产品图片展示和切换。

遇到问题及解决方案

  • 图片加载慢:优化图片大小和格式,使用CDN加速图片加载。
  • 交互不流畅:优化JS代码,减少重绘和回流,使用requestAnimationFrame提高动画流畅度。
  • 兼容性问题:使用polyfill或Babel转译代码,确保在旧版浏览器上也能正常运行。

通过上述方法,可以创建一个功能丰富、交互性强的JavaScript相册,提升用户体验和网站性能。希望这些信息对你有所帮助!

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

  • 时光相册

    在那时,有许多网盘可以充当相册软件,但是我也没有选择他们,回头想想,我的选择还是对的。 时光相册不仅仅局限于本地的相册,它还可以把我们的相册同步至云端,还可以添加相册。...一般来说,时光会自动给我们建立几个相册。 ? ? 不仅不仅如此,时光相册还可以,自动为我们生成滤镜。这就是当时被朋友圈刷屏的同款滤镜,怎么样,反正我感觉挺不错。...就保存了,至于手动制作滤镜的话,现在就在照片助手,艺术滤镜的功能里。 时光相册的功能不仅仅局限于这个几个功能,还有优化空间,即把本地的照片上传到云端。...还有音乐相册以及照片电影的功能,我想这俩功能我还不用再介绍了吧。 其实还有一个共享群,因为博主没有需要共享的,我就没弄了。...时光相册目前是正在成长的软件,我们要多给时间让其成长,我觉得未来时光相册会做的越来越好。

    2.3K30
    领券